The next step is not immediately obvious, but you don't want to drill/cut on center. This is because when you cut the slant on the plug, it will cut through a sphere and the lower lip will end up thicker than the top (see the first photo). With the Blue Streak it is even more important because the original has an off center cup (the top is thicker than the lower rim). To accomplish this you want to drill/cut off center and closer to the lower rim (see the second photo). How much takes some experiment, for this plug about 3/16" worked well.
